Job Title: Home Manager
Location: Crostwick (between Norwich and Wroxham)
Reports to: Operations Manager

About the Role:
An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ced and driven Home Manager to lead a well-established care home in the charming village of Crostwick. The home provides high-quality residential, dementia, and respite care in a warm, supportive environment and is currently rated Good by the CQC. This role offers the chance to shape the continued success of a service known for compassionate care, professionalism, and strong community values.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Provide strong leadership to the staff team, promoting a culture of kindness, compassion, and empathy.
  • Oversee the full operational performance of the home.
  • Ensure compliance with CQC regulations and maintain excellent care standards.
  • Recruit, train, motivate, and retain a skilled and committed care team.
  • Manage the home’s budget and ensure financial targets are met.
  • Develop and implement marketing strategies to maintain full occupancy.
  • Build and maintain positive relationships with residents, families, and stakeholders.
  • Ensure all records and administrative tasks are completed accurately and on time.
  • Monitor and evaluate the home’s performance, implementing improvements where required.
  • Manage risks effectively to ensure a safe environment for residents and staff.
Skills & Attributes:
  • Minimum 3 years’ experience as a Registered Manager of a 30+ bed care home with a Good rating.
  • Strong ability to engage with residents and deliver person-centred care.
  • Experience involving residents and families in care planning and evaluation.
  • Excellent knowledge of CQC standards, safeguarding, and regulatory compliance.
  • Proven ability to maintain positive relationships with regulators, social services, and families.
  • Strong communication and leadership skills.
  • Commercial awareness with the ability to maintain high occupancy levels.
  • Commitment to community engagement and building the home’s local reputation.
  • Proactive, driven attitude with a leadership style that leads by example.
  • High attention to detail and pride in maintaining excellent standards.
